ELearning Instructional Designer/Content Developer

General Description:

The Department of Administrative Services (DOAS) State Purchasing Division (SPD) seeks an Instructional Designer/Content Developer contractor.

The Instructional Designer/Content Developer contractor is responsible for the design and development of digital training courses using Articulate Storyline 360 and Articulate Studio 360. The contractor will also have a working knowledge of TechSmith SnagIt and Adobe Captivate.

The contractor may also provide support in creating other training materials, including, but not limited to, job aids, videos, etc.

Job Responsibilities:

The NexGen Instructional Designer/Content Developer will be responsible for the design and development of digital training courses using Articulate Storyline 360 and Articulate Studio 360. The Instructional Designer creates effective online courses, is familiar with instructional design technology ancillary tools such as graphics, video and sound editors, and models effective instructional design and content development practices.

This contractor position requires an individual to support the DOAS/SPD Training and Development team, operate with a high level of independence, and have strong project management, communication and collaboration skills, and a passion for creating innovative learning and educational solutions.

The ideal candidate must be a strategic thinker who is technology savvy, results driven, innovative and personable.

Essential Job Duties:

Follows guidance and direction from SPD s Instructional Designer.

Works collaboratively with training staff, subject matter experts, and other staff members to design, develop, and evaluate effective digital courses using Articulate Storyline 360 Articulate Studio 360.

Provides instructional design support, recommending appropriate tools and course design structure.

Performs screencasts, edits video recordings, and finds appropriate audio files to incorporate in digital courses as well as identifies and edits graphics for use in instructional materials.

Manages and completes projects within a specified timeline while prioritizing and working on multiple projects simultaneously. Excellent time management skills are required.

Incorporates new methods of learning, instructional techniques, and instructional technologies, including emerging technologies in creative and collaborative ways.

Capable of publishing digital courses to the web or a Learning Management System (LMS) applying necessary settings to the course to share required information with LMS.

Experience with Microsoft Office applications including Outlook, Word, Excel, PowerPoint, and SharePoint

Required Skills:

Demonstratable experience using Articulate Storyline 360 and Articulate Studio. 3 Years

Demonstratable experience developing digital training courses and materials. 3 Years

Experience editing videos, graphics, sound editors and working with effective instructional design practices 3 Years
